Reminder - finalise enrolment for semester 1, 2014

If you are studying a higher education or TAFE (diploma and above) course don't forget census date is 31 March 2014. The Census date is when you need to finalise your enrolment details for semester 1.

Census date (31 March) is the last day for you to:

  • check that your course and units of study are correct
    • make sure you visit timetables to see if the units you're enrolled in are running this semester.
    • if any of your units say invalid, it means you're not enrolled in them and should contact the Student Service Centre for assistance.
  • pay your fees
  • finalise your Student Contribution arrangements
  • provide your Tax File Number if you wish to access HECS-HELP, FEE-HELP or VET-FEE HELP.

Check your details

You can check that your enrolment is correct via MyVU Portal. Alternatively, you can visit a Student Service Centre to confirm your details.

Amend your enrolment

Do you want to change your course or unit of study enrolment? Changes can be made free of charge up to 14 March 2014.

Changes submitted after 14 March may incur a late amendment fee.

Who does the census date apply to?

Students studying a higher education or TAFE (diploma and above) course need to confirm their enrolment details by census date.

Higher education students are generally enrolled in the following courses:

  • Bachelors Degree
  • Graduate Certificate
  • Graduate Diploma
  • Masters Degree (coursework and research)
  • Doctorates

TAFE (diploma and above) students are generally enrolled in the following courses:

  • Diploma
  • Advanced Diploma
  • VET Graduate Certificate
